Navigating Responsibilities: Tips and Tricks to Efficiently Manage Your Tasks

Introduction: Responsibilities are a fundamental part of our daily lives, ranging from work assignments to household chores. However, juggling multiple responsibilities can often feel overwhelming and chaotic. In this blog post, we will explore some tips and tricks to effectively manage your tasks and responsibilities using the metaphor of a map to guide you through the process. 1. Plan Your Route: Just like mapping out a journey, it is essential to plan your route when it comes to managing your responsibilities. Start by creating a list of all your tasks and categorize them based on priority and deadlines. This will help you visualize the road ahead and prioritize your responsibilities accordingly. 2. Use Milestones as Checkpoints: Breaking down large tasks into smaller milestones serves as checkpoints on your map of responsibilities. By setting achievable milestones, you can track your progress and stay motivated as you work towards completing your tasks. Remember, reaching each milestone brings you one step closer to your final destination. 3. Utilize Tools and Technology: In this digital age, there are numerous tools and technologies available to assist you in managing your responsibilities. Consider using project management apps, calendars, and reminders to organize your tasks efficiently. These tools can help you stay on track, meet deadlines, and reduce the chances of overlooking important responsibilities. 4. Delegate and Collaborate: Just as a navigator relies on a co-pilot for assistance, don't hesitate to delegate tasks to others or collaborate with colleagues, family members, or friends when necessary. Delegating responsibilities can help lighten your workload and allow you to focus on tasks that require your attention the most. 5. Stay Flexible and Adapt to Changes: While having a structured map of responsibilities is essential, it is also important to stay flexible and adapt to unexpected changes along the way. Circumstances may shift, priorities may change, and new responsibilities may arise. Embrace change, adjust your route accordingly, and continue moving forward towards your goals. Conclusion: Navigating through responsibilities can be challenging, but with the right strategies and mindset, you can effectively manage your tasks and achieve success. By treating your responsibilities like a map guiding you towards your destination, you can stay organized, focused, and motivated throughout your journey. Remember to plan your route, use milestones as checkpoints, leverage tools and technology, delegate when necessary, and remain adaptable to changes. With these tips and tricks in mind, you'll be well-equipped to navigate through your responsibilities with confidence and efficiency.
